Tommy Oosthuizen is coming to the boil nicely for his big US debut
With less than a fortnight to go to Tommy Oosthuizen’s big fight against Aaron Pryor jnr, reports have come in from the US that the South African’s fight camp is going brilliantly.
Trainer Harold Volbrecht was on the phone to Rodney Berman earlier this week, saying that they had settled in well in Biloxi where the weather is warm and the gym is well equipped.
According to Volbrecht, they have received top-class sparring daily, although “Tommy Gun” was too hot for one sparring partner who took a pasting and never returned.
“Harold assures me he’s looking devastating,” said Berman, who will be travelling to the fight next week. “I keep on telling him how important this is. Tommy can’t afford to look anything other than fantastic. It’s a big bill and the who’s who of boxing will be there. Plus it’s on coast-to-coast television, so he has to make a statement.”
Oosthuizen has been joined in the gym by former WBC welterweight champion Andre Berto, who is heading the fight card against IBF champion Jan Zaveck.
